1․1․ Overview of Popular Free PDF Platforms
Several platforms offer free access to PDF resources, catering to diverse needs․ Google Scholar provides academic papers and research materials, while Project Gutenberg hosts over 60,000 free eBooks, mainly classics․ ResearchGate and Academia․edu allow users to share and download research papers․ ManyBooks and LibGen offer a wide range of free eBooks․ Internet Archive provides access to historical texts, movies, and music․ These platforms ensure that users can access knowledge without financial barriers, promoting education and research globally․

3․2․ Techniques for Effective Query Formulation
Effective query formulation involves using specific techniques to refine searches for free PDFs․ Employing Boolean operators like AND, OR, and NOT helps narrow results․ Utilizing quotes for exact phrases and site-specific searches targets relevant domains․ Advanced search operators, such as filetype:pdf, filter results by document type․ Additionally, leveraging tools like Google Scholar or specific PDF repositories streamlines the process․ Combining these strategies enhances precision, ensuring users quickly locate desired free PDF resources without sifting through irrelevant content․ This approach maximizes efficiency and accuracy in finding accessible educational materials online․

5․1․ Google Search Operators for PDFs
Google offers powerful search operators to locate free PDFs efficiently․ Use filetype:pdf to filter results by PDF format․ Combine it with specific keywords, such as filetype:pdf “topic name”, for precise searches․ Additionally, the site: operator can restrict results to educational or governmental domains, like site:․edu or site:․gov, often reliable sources for free PDFs․ The inurl: operator helps find PDFs within specific URLs․ For example, inurl:pdf “free download” can uncover freely available resources․ These tools enable users to quickly and effectively find the desired PDFs without unnecessary clutter, making research and learning more accessible․
5․2․ Alternative Platforms for Free PDF Downloads
Beyond Google, several platforms offer free PDF downloads․ Project Gutenberg provides over 60,000 classic eBooks in PDF format; Internet Archive hosts a vast library of free PDFs, including books, articles, and historical documents․ ResearchGate and Academia․edu allow users to access academic papers and research for free․ ManyBooks and Librivox offer free PDF eBooks, focusing on public domain works․ Additionally, OpenStax provides free, peer-reviewed textbooks in PDF for students․ These platforms ensure that users can access high-quality content without subscription fees, making knowledge widely accessible and promoting education globally․

6․1․ Copyright Issues in Free PDF Distribution
Copyright laws protect original works, making unauthorized distribution illegal․ Free PDF sharing often violates these rights, especially for books, research papers, and educational materials․ Many authors and publishers rely on sales for income, and piracy undermines their livelihoods․ Platforms distributing free PDFs without permission face legal consequences, including fines and lawsuits․ Additionally, users accessing copyrighted material without payment may also be liable․ Awareness of these issues is crucial to promote ethical consumption and support creators by using legitimate sources․ Legal alternatives, such as public domain works, offer safe and lawful access to free content․
